How to prepare for a job interview at Superdrug
✨Know Your Stuff
Before heading into the interview, make sure you understand Superdrug's values and what they stand for. Familiarise yourself with their products and services, especially in health and beauty. This will show your genuine interest and help you connect with the interviewers.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As a Retail Supervisor, you'll need to motivate and lead a team.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ully led a team or improved performance. Highlight how you can keep the energy high and drive sales in a fast-paced environment.
✨Be Ready for Situational Questions
Expect questions that assess your problem-solving skills and ability to handle challenges. Think of scenarios where you've dealt with difficult customers or resolved conflicts within a team.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ers.
✨Dress the Part
First impressions matter! Dress smartly and in a way that reflects the Superdrug brand. Aim for a professional yet approachable look, as this aligns with their fun and friendly atmosphere. It shows you're serious about the role while fitting in with their culture.
